South U12B Football Final Replay
Clerihan met Kilsheelan in the long awaited replay of the U12 South Football championship Final. After a cracker of a game in Clogheen a few weeks ago when the sides could not be separated after extra time, expectations were high that there would be a similar game this time out. However the day belonged to the Kilsheelan lads who finished the game strongest and ran out four point winners. All credit to the Clerihan lads who matched their opponents throughout the game. The lead changed hands on a number of occasions and Clerihan were in the game up to the final whistle. Congratulations to Kilsheelan on winning and those connected to the team. Well done to Clerihan and thanks for entertaining those who followed them with a great brand of football. Well done and thanks to all connected to the team. Clerihan Ladies Football

Clerihan under 12 girls played Clonmel Commercials last Thursday evening in a home game which saw Commercials give a spirited performance in the first half and  were two points up at the half time whistle. The second half was a different ball game altogether after scoring an opening goal Commercials were to see their lead drift away from them when Clerihan upped their game with a fantastic performance in midfield from Kate Corcoran and Emma Hennessy and full backs Lisa Walsh, Mia Cooney, and Fiona McGrath who were impenetrable and a super performance from Orla O”Donnell in goal. Centre backs Catriona Rice scored one goal and two points and gave an outstanding performance,  Mairead Browne and Romy Mc Carthy were superb. The forwards line out as follows Hannah Phelan scored one goal , Chloe Lawerence, Chelsea O Mahony, Ashling Morrissey,  Ashling Gillman and Danielle Foley and super subs Kayleigh Flannery who scored two points and Caoimhe Mulcahy who scored a goal and Megan O Donnell. Clerihan put in an outstanding effort to come back in the second half to win the game and well done to the Commercials girls for an excellent  game. Clerihan Junior Football

Clerihan Junior Footballers began their Championship campaign with a hard earned 2 point win over Ballyoreen in Ballylooby on Wednesday night last week. On an evening perfect for football, Clerihan got off to an ideal start with an early Jamie Kelly point from a free. Ballyporeen responded quickly and led 0-4-0-1 after 10 minutes. Clerihan slowly began to come into the game with the excellent Neville Melbourne exerting more and more control around the middle of the field. The game was turned on its head in a 5 minute spell before half time with goals from Andrew Kennedy and Brian Keane and a couple of Jamie Kelly points to give us a 6 point lead at half time. Ballyporeen began the 2nd half determined to eat into our lead and some excellent defending by corner backs Don Kennedy and Dan Walshably assisted by Kevin Dempsey and Eoin O Dwyer kept our opponents at bay. However a purple patch which yielded 1-2 without reply from Ballyporeen set the match up for a grandstand finish. Clerihan steadied the ship however and points from Leo Curtan and the excellent Jamie Kelly saw Clerihan over the line on a final score of 2-8 to 1-9. This was an extremely hard fought tough sporting game with no shortage of skills on both sides. Well done to the management team of Paddy Murphy, Colm Purcell and Bernard Brennan and to the team and subs who lined out as follows: Steven Ryan Don Kennedy Eoin O Dwyer Dan Walsh John Hurley Kevin Dempsey Shane Murphy Neville Melbourne 0-1 Mark O Connor William Kelly Leo Curtan 0-1 Aidan Flannery Jamie Kelly 0-6 Andrew Kennedy 1-0 Brian Keane 1-0.
